How to set up a futures paper trading account on OKX for strategy testing?

Account Creation and API Configuration

1. Log into your OKX account and navigate to the 'API Management' section under Account Settings.

2. Click “Create API Key” and assign a descriptive name such as “Futures-Backtest-Dev”.

3. Select “Trade” and “Read” permissions only—never enable withdrawal or funding permissions for paper trading environments.

4. Set the flag parameter to '1' in all SDK initializations to ensure connection to the demo trading environment.

5. Store the generated API Key, Secret Key, and Passphrase in an encrypted .env file—not hardcoded in source files.

Futures-Specific Environment Setup

1. Access the OKX demo trading interface directly via the web platform and switch to “Futures” mode before launching any strategy.

2. Confirm that the selected contract is a USDT-margined perpetual swap (e.g., BTC-USDT-SWAP) since these are fully supported in the paper trading environment.

3. Use the Account API module to fetch margin balance and position mode before placing orders: accountAPI.get_position_mode() and accountAPI.get_account().

4. Initialize the Trade API with tdMode='cross' or 'isolated' depending on your intended risk model—this must match the mode configured in the OKX web UI.

5. Verify contract specifications using MarketData.get_instruments(instType='SWAP') to confirm tick size, lot size, and leverage limits.

Order Execution and State Validation

1. Submit a test limit order using tradeAPI.place_order() with realistic parameters: instId='ETH-USDT-SWAP', ordType='limit', px='3000', sz='1'.

2. Retrieve the returned ordId and immediately call tradeAPI.get_order() to confirm state transition from “live” to “filled” or “canceled”.

3. Cross-check order status against tradeAPI.get_orders_history() to validate persistence and timestamp accuracy within the demo system.

4. Simulate partial fills by submitting multiple small-size orders at adjacent price levels and inspecting accFillSz and fillPx fields in response payloads.

5. Trigger forced liquidation manually by adjusting position size beyond maintenance margin thresholds and observe system-generated liquidation events in Account.get_bills().

Data Synchronization and Time Alignment

1. Subscribe to the books50-l2-tbt WebSocket channel for futures instruments to receive real-time order book updates every 10 milliseconds.

2. Record both exchange-provided timestamps (msg['ts']) and local reception timestamps (time.time() * 1000) for every message.

3. Detect clock drift by computing median delta between local and exchange timestamps across 100 consecutive messages.

4. Align trade execution logic with the most recent order book snapshot using local time as the primary reference—not exchange time—to avoid race conditions.

5. Store raw WebSocket payloads alongside normalized order book states in SQLite for post-hoc replay and latency profiling.

Risk Control Integration

1. Implement hard stop-loss logic by polling get_positions() every 500ms and comparing current mark price against predefined trigger levels.

2. Enforce position size caps per instrument using a local ledger that mirrors get_account() margin balance and used margin calculations.

3. Validate leverage settings before each order submission by querying get_leverage(instId='BTC-USDT-SWAP', mgnMode='cross').

4. Simulate funding rate accrual by calculating fundingRate × positionValue × timeElapsed and applying it to available margin during backtesting loops.

5. Log all risk-related decisions—including rejected orders due to insufficient margin—in structured JSON format with millisecond precision.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q1: Can I use the same API key for both spot and futures paper trading?Yes, but you must initialize separate TradeAPI instances with distinct tdMode values—“cash” for spot and “cross” or “isolated” for futures.

Q2: Why does get_account() return zero balance in demo mode even after successful deposits?Demo balances are preloaded automatically upon first login to the futures demo interface; manual deposit functionality is disabled in the paper trading environment.

Q3: Are funding rates applied in OKX futures paper trading?Yes, simulated funding payments occur every 8 hours using live market funding rates—these appear in get_bills() with type “funding”.

Q4: Does the books50-l2-tbt WebSocket channel reflect synthetic order flow or real exchange data?The demo environment uses deterministic synthetic order flow based on historical volatility patterns—not live exchange data—but maintains full structural fidelity including spread dynamics and liquidity decay behavior.
